Literature summary for 1.14.13.9 extracted from

  • Lorenzen, M.D.; Brown, S.J.; Denell, R.E.; Beeman, R.W.
    Cloning and characterization of the Tribolium castaneum eye-color genes encoding tryptophan oxygenase and kynurenine 3-monooxygenase (2002), Genetics, 160, 225-234.
